What This Workflow Does
Managing an active Discord community requires constant attention, timely responses, and consistent engagement—tasks that can overwhelm even dedicated community managers. This AI-powered Discord assistant solves that problem by transforming your server into an intelligent, automated communication hub that operates 24/7.
The workflow connects Discord with OpenAI's GPT-4o to create a responsive AI assistant that can handle multiple channels simultaneously. It processes incoming messages, generates context-aware responses, manages support inquiries, welcomes new members, and maintains engagement—all without manual intervention. This automation reduces response times from hours to seconds while ensuring your community receives accurate, helpful information consistently.
How It Works
1. Message Detection & Triggering
The workflow monitors specified Discord channels for new messages or can be triggered by external workflows. It captures message content, user information, and channel context, then prepares this data for AI processing while filtering out spam or inappropriate content.
2. AI Context Processing
GPT-4o analyzes the message context, conversation history, and channel purpose to understand the user's intent. The system applies your custom instructions, brand voice guidelines, and response parameters to ensure the AI assistant aligns with your community's tone and values.
3. Intelligent Response Generation
Based on the analyzed context, the AI generates appropriate, helpful responses. It can answer FAQs, provide support guidance, share resources, engage in conversation, or escalate complex issues to human moderators—all while maintaining character limits and Discord's formatting requirements.
4. Multi-Channel Delivery
The workflow delivers responses to the appropriate Discord channels, tagging users when necessary and maintaining conversation threads. It can operate across support channels, welcome areas, general chat, and announcement channels with channel-specific behaviors.
Pro tip: Configure different AI personalities for different channels—a formal tone for support channels and a friendly, engaging tone for community chat areas.
Who This Is For
This workflow is ideal for Discord community managers, gaming server administrators, SaaS companies with customer communities, educational groups, NFT projects, and any organization maintaining an active Discord presence. It's particularly valuable for communities with 100+ members where repetitive questions strain moderator resources, or for teams needing 24/7 support coverage across time zones.
Businesses using Discord for customer support, product feedback, or community building will see immediate benefits through reduced response times and increased member satisfaction. Content creators with engaged follower communities can maintain interaction even during offline periods.
What You'll Need
- A Discord server with administrator or appropriate bot management permissions
- Discord bot token (created through Discord Developer Portal)
- OpenAI API key with GPT-4o access
- n8n instance (cloud or self-hosted)
- Basic understanding of Discord channel structure and community guidelines
Quick Setup Guide
- Download the template using the button above and import it into your n8n instance
- Configure Discord credentials by adding your bot token to the Discord trigger node
- Add your OpenAI API key to the AI agent node with GPT-4o selected as the model
- Customize AI instructions to match your community's tone, FAQs, and response guidelines
- Specify channel IDs for where the assistant should listen and respond
- Test with a single channel first, then expand to multiple channels once working correctly
- Monitor initial interactions and refine instructions based on response quality
Pro tip: Start with a dedicated testing channel before deploying to your main community channels. This allows you to refine the AI's responses without affecting your entire community.
Key Benefits
Reduce community management workload by 60-80% by automating repetitive questions, welcome messages, and basic support inquiries. Your moderators can focus on complex issues and community growth instead of answering the same questions daily.
Provide 24/7 instant responses to community members across all time zones. Unlike human moderators who need sleep, your AI assistant maintains consistent engagement and support availability around the clock.
Ensure consistent information delivery across all channels and interactions. The AI assistant provides accurate, up-to-date answers based on your knowledge base, eliminating contradictory information from different moderators.
Scale community support effortlessly as your Discord grows. The same AI assistant that handles 100 members can effectively serve 10,000+ without additional resources or response time degradation.
Gather valuable community insights from conversation patterns, frequently asked questions, and member sentiment. Use these analytics to improve your documentation, product features, and community engagement strategies.